Transaction 08ecf562454a7a35924c1388113dabc4a34b88cc6b52b99a7f90cc9f80a1a620

1 Input
2 Outputs
  • 08ecf562454a7a35924c1388113dabc4a34b88cc6b52b99a7f90cc9f80a1a620:0
  • value  197902
    address  3JaBBTsPLSuRHrLvirSMLPMPxuEK4wJZGD
  • 08ecf562454a7a35924c1388113dabc4a34b88cc6b52b99a7f90cc9f80a1a620:1
  • value  64413
    address  3MF9DP62uc9pxoB8NHHT18wYxeWpm2WG2j